Niraj Patel

Niraj Kanubhai Patel (born March 26, 1981 in Ahmedabad, Gujarat) is an Indian first class cricketer. He is a left-handed middle order batsman. Patel represents Gujarat in Ranji Trophy.[1] He was purchased by the Rajasthan Royals for the 2008 and 2009 seasons of Indian Premier League.
